Description:
-
Introduction to the elements of a foreign language curriculum. Selecting, organizing and presenting material; designing classroom activities; evaluating student progress; teacher-pupil relationships and classroom observations. Students are expected to demonstrate familiarity with junior and senior high school curricula, texts and the New York State syllabi. Offered every fall. Prerequisites: Admission to TED; ED3900 or ED3910;ED4742 or PY3220
